Ingredients You’ll Need for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ites
To make these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ites, you don’t need a lot of fancy ingredients. Most of these are likely already in your kitchen! Here’s what you’ll need:
For the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ites:
- 1 can (12.4 oz) refrigerated cinnamon rolls, cut into quarters: These cinnamon rolls are the perfect base for this recipe. They’re already packed with that delicious cinnamon sugar flavor, making them a perfect addition to the French toast batter.
- 2 large eggs: The eggs are essential for the French toast batter, giving the bites structure and a rich flavor.
- 1/4 cup milk: The milk adds creaminess to the batter, making the French toast bites extra fluffy.
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ract: A little vanilla extract adds warmth and sweetness to the batter, enhancing the overall flavor of the dish.
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on: While the cinnamon rolls already have cinnamon inside, a bit more cinnamon in the batter will deepen the flavor profile and add that irresistible cinnamon fragrance.
- 1 tablespoon butter (for cooking): Butter gives the bites a golden, crispy exterior while helping them cook evenly. It also adds a rich flavor to the French toast bites.
- Powdered sugar or icing (for topping): After cooking the bites, you can either drizzle them with the included icing from the cinnamon roll package or dust them with powdered sugar for a sweet, finishing touch.
How to Make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ites: Step-by-Step Directions
Now that we’ve got all the ingredients ready, it’s time to walk through the steps of making these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ites. The recipe is simple and quick, perfect for a busy morning or when you want to impress your guests with minimal effort!
Step 1: Prepare the Batter
Start by cracking the two eggs into a medium-sized bowl. Add the milk, vanilla extract, and cinnamon. Whisk everything together until it’s well combined. You want the batter to be smooth, with no lumps. This will create a creamy, flavorful coating for the cinnamon roll pieces.
Step 2: Coat the Cinnamon Roll Pieces
Take the refrigerated cinnamon rolls out of the can and cut each one into quarters. These small pieces will be the base for your French Toast Bites. Once you’ve cut them, dip each piece into the prepared egg mixture, ensuring it’s fully coated on all sides.
This step is crucial, as the egg mixture binds to the cinnamon roll, giving it that classic French toast texture when cooked. Be sure not to leave any parts of the cinnamon roll dry – coat each bite generously for maximum flavor.
Step 3: Cook the Bites
Next, he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at and add 1 tablespoon of butter. Let the butter melt and sizzle in the pan, making sure it coats the bottom evenly. Once the butter is melted and the skillet is hot, place the cinnamon roll pieces into the skillet, making sure not to overcrowd the pan.
Cook the cinnamon roll bites for 2-3 minutes per side, or until they’re golden brown and crispy on the outside. You’ll know they’re done when they have a crunchy texture on the outside but remain soft and fluffy on the inside. Flip them gently with a spatula to make sure both sides are cooked evenly.
Step 4: Serve and Enjoy!
Once the cinnamon roll bites are cooked to perfection, it’s time to serve them up. You can either drizzle them with the icing provided in the cinnamon roll package or dust them with a bit of powdered sugar. The icing will add an extra layer of sweetness, while the powdered sugar gives them a light, delicate touch.
Serve these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ites warm, and enjoy the sweet, fluffy delight they bring to your breakfast table!

Variations and Tips to Enhance Your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ites
Use a Different Type of Cinnamon Roll
While the traditional cinnamon roll works perfectly in this recipe, feel free to experiment with different flavors. You can use apple cinnamon rolls for a fruity twist or cream cheese-filled cinnamon rolls for an extra indulgent bite.
Make it Nut-Free
If you have nut allergies or prefer a nut-free option, this recipe is perfect as is. However, if you want to add some crunch without nuts, consider sprinkling some crushed graham crackers or crushed cookies on top for extra texture.
Make it Gluten-Free
To make this recipe gluten-free, use gluten-free cinnamon rolls available at most grocery stores. There are many gluten-free baking options available, and swapping the cinnamon rolls for a gluten-free version makes this dish accessible to more people.
Add Extra Spice
If you’re a fan of spices, you can add a bit more nutmeg, cloves, or allspice to the batter for extra depth of flavor. A pinch of ginger can also give the bites a bit of a kick, especially during the fall or winter seasons.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Can I Make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ites Ahead of Time?
Yes! You can prep the cinnamon roll pieces in advance and store them in an airtight container in the fridge. When you’re ready to cook, simply dip the pieces in the egg mixture and cook them as directed. While they’re best enjoyed fresh, you can also reheat the bites in the microwave or oven for a quick breakfast treat.
Can I Use a Different Type of Milk for the Batter?
Absolutely! Feel free to swap the regular milk for almond milk, soy milk, oat milk, or any other plant-based milk. These alternatives work wonderfully in the batter and will maintain the delicious flavor of the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ites without compromising on taste.
How Can I Make These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ites Dairy-Free?
To make this recipe dairy-free, simply replace the butter with a dairy-free butter substitute and use your preferred plant-based milk. You can skip the icing or use a dairy-free version, which is available at most stores. For a lighter option, dust with powdered sugar instead of using icing.
Can I Make This Recipe Gluten-Free?
Yes, you can make these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ites gluten-free by using gluten-free cinnamon rolls. Many grocery stores carry gluten-free versions, so you can easily adapt this recipe for those with dietary restrictions. The flavor and texture will remain just as delightful!

Delicious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ites – Quick & Easy
- Total Time: 15 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
These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ites combine the best of both worlds: sweet, fluffy cinnamon rolls and crispy, golden French toast! A quick and easy breakfast or brunch idea that’s perfect for any morning.
Ingredients
- 1 can (12.4 oz) refrigerated cinnamon rolls, cut into quarters
- 2 large eggs
- 1/4 cup milk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1 tablespoon butter (for cooking)
- Powdered sugar or icing (for topping)
Instructions
- Prepare the Batter: In a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, vanilla extract, and cinnamon until well combined.
- Coat the Cinnamon Roll Pieces: Dip each cinnamon roll quarter into the egg mixture, ensuring it’s fully coated.
- Cook the Bites: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at and melt the butter. Place the coated cinnamon roll pieces onto the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through.
- Serve: Drizzle with icing from the cinnamon roll package or dust with powdered sugar. Serve warm and enjoy!
Notes
- If you prefer a dairy-free version, swap the milk for almond milk and use a dairy-free butter substitute.
- Feel free to add a sprinkle of fresh fruit or whipped cream for an extra indulgent breakfast!
- For a fun twist, try adding a dash of nutmeg to the batter for a warm, spiced flavor.
